How to make it

  • In cast iron or oven safe skillet, melt 2T butter in oven while preheating to 400.
  • Combine dry ingredients in large bowl.
  • Add ham and cheese and toss to mix.
  • Cut in shortening until a coarse, somewhat "crumb like" texture is achieved. The ham and cheese will cause this to be slightly different texture than other biscuits,so don't worry too much about that.
  • Add milk, as needed, til just combined.
  • DO NOT OVER MIX
  • Drop by LARGE spoonfuls into prepared skillet. They don't need to be pretty and they can touch. It doesn't matter :)
  • Bake for about 15-20 minutes until golden brown.
  • Meanwhile, prepare peach gravy:
  • Melt butter in deep skillet or pan, over low heat.
  • Add peaches and honey and cook, stirring occasionally, to soften the peaches and just very slightly caramelize them.
  • Do not drain.
  • Add flour or cornstarch to peaches and stir until coated.
  • Slowly add half and half and heat to just under boiling, stirring frequently, until thickened.
  • Serve over warm biscuits
